Samsung Galaxy S26 & Buds4: AI Features, Camera Upgrades & Pricing Details
Samsung has launched the Galaxy S26 series and the Galaxy Buds4 series globally, beginning today. The new Galaxy S26 Ultra, alongside the Galaxy S26+ and standard S26, aims to build on Samsung’s existing smartphone capabilities with a focus on intuitive AI integration and enhanced camera features. Accompanying the phone release is the Galaxy Buds4 series, promising superior audio quality and a more comfortable fit through computational design.
AI-Powered Experience in the Galaxy S26 Ultra
A key feature of the Galaxy S26 Ultra is the integration of what Samsung calls its most intuitive AI experience to date. Two specific features highlighted are Now Nudge, which proactively offers suggestions based on the user’s context, and Now Brief, designed to deliver timely reminders for important events. The S26 Ultra likewise incorporates a choice of AI agents intended to simplify task completion with either a single button press or voice command. This represents a continued push by Samsung to embed AI directly into the user experience, moving beyond simple voice assistants to more anticipatory and helpful features.
Enhanced Camera Capabilities
Samsung is also emphasizing improvements to the camera system in the Galaxy S26 Ultra. The phone builds upon the company’s existing camera technology, streamlining the process of capturing, editing, and sharing photos and videos. Nightography video is touted as a feature that maintains vibrant footage quality even in low-light conditions, while Super Steady mode now includes a horizontal lock option for increased stability during movement. Editing tools have also been upgraded with Photo Assist, allowing users to refine images by simply describing their desired changes, and Creative Studio, which aims to empower users to create polished visuals like stickers and personalized wallpapers.
Galaxy Buds4 Series: A Focus on Comfort and Audio Fidelity
The Galaxy Buds4 series, consisting of the Galaxy Buds4 Pro and Galaxy Buds4, centers around delivering high-fidelity audio alongside improved wearability. Samsung states that the Buds4 series incorporates the company’s most advanced audio and wearability innovations. A new “blade design” with an engraved pinch control and an ultra-sleek ergonomic fit are central to this effort. The design was reportedly informed by analyzing hundreds of millions of ear data points and running over 10,000 simulations to optimize for all-day comfort. Samsung’s Galaxy Buds4 Pro and Galaxy Buds4 aim to provide a seamless audio experience alongside the new Galaxy S26 series.
Hardware and Software Innovations in the Buds4 Pro
The Buds4 Pro specifically benefit from several hardware and software enhancements. These include a wider woofer, an enhanced Adaptive Equalizer, and Active Noise Cancellation (ANC). These features are designed to produce a richer, full-spectrum sound that accurately reflects the original recording. The integration of AI agents and hands-free controls further aims to make the Buds4 series a natural extension of the Galaxy S26 experience.
Pricing and Availability
The Galaxy S26 series is now available through Amazon Stores, Best Buy, Samsung Experience Stores, Samsung.com, and various carriers nationwide. The Galaxy S26 Ultra comes in 256GB, 512GB, and 1TB storage options, starting at $1,299.99. The Galaxy S26+ is available in 256GB and 512GB configurations, beginning at $1,099.99, while the Galaxy S26 offers 256GB and 512GB options with a starting price of $899.99. Samsung is also offering trade-in deals, providing up to $720 in instant credit or $150 off without a trade-in towards other eligible devices on Samsung.com.
The Galaxy Buds4 series is available in White and Black with a matte finish, and an online-exclusive Pink Gold for the Buds4 Pro. The Galaxy Buds4 Pro is priced at $249.99, while the Galaxy Buds4 is available for $179.99.
Color Options and Design Consistency
Samsung is emphasizing a unified design language across the Galaxy S26 series, with shared color options including Cobalt Violet, White, Black, and Sky Blue. Samsung.com also offers exclusive color options: Pink Gold and Silver Shadow. This consistent aesthetic aims to provide a cohesive experience across the entire product line.
